About Relativity Space

relativityspace.com

Relativity Space builds reusable rockets to make access to space more reliable and routine, empowering science, exploration, and innovation beyond Earth. The company leverages large-scale additive manufacturing and automated, software-driven factories to simplify vehicle design, cut part counts, and accelerate production. Relativity develops launch vehicles (the Terran family) and provides launch services for commercial and government payloads, aiming to streamline supply chains and increase launch cadence.
